Vacuum Feed Throughs
The Ocean Optics VFT Vacuum Feed Through
channels light into or out of a vacuum chamber for a variety of ultra-high
vacuum applications, including optical monitoring in semiconductor
processing and endpoint detection of thin film deposition.

The VFT contains a
robust novel metal-to-glass seal that improves the VFT's performance in
ultra-high vacuum applications. Each VFT is tested and certified to 10-10
Torr and operates to 350 °C.
In addition to the VFT's usefulness in
semiconductor and thin films processing, the VFT is ideal for applications
involving environmental testing, pharmaceutical processing and optical
coatings production. It can also be used in molecular beam epitaxy and
chemical and physical vapor deposition, and is perfect as a
general-purpose penetrator for NEMA enclosures, glove boxes and
moderate-pressure installations.
The VFT's high- and low-pressure sides are
terminated to an SMA 905 Connector and couples easily to optical fibers
and Ocean Optics' extensive line of light sources, miniature fiber optic
spectrometers and accessories.
The VFT can be screwed into a 3/8-24
external threaded hole in the vacuum chamber, or can be bolted into a
smooth hole with the provided nut and washer. Setting up is as simple as
attaching an optical fiber to the VFT using a 21-02
Splice Bushing. Optional aluminum-jacketed or armored-cable optical
fiber assemblies are recommended for the low-pressure side of the chamber.
Vacuum Feed Throughs are available in
optical fiber diameters of 200 µm , 400 µm , 600 µm and 1000 µm diameters. Each VFT
includes two 21-02
SMA Splice Bushings -- an inline adapter that mates SMA 905 Connectors
